On January 31, 2023 after a short battle with an aggressive cancer long time Allison Lake resident William (Bill) Clinton Horrex passed away peacefully in Oliver BC. Bill was 88 years old.
He was surrounded by family for his passing and expressed great gratitude for all of his family.
Bill had remained active playing golf at the Princeton Golf Course until this past year. He also enjoyed bowling with teams at both Princeton and then later in Osoyoos where he resided for the past few years.
For those of us who knew him, his story telling will always be remembered.
